President: John F. Kennedy
Vice President: Lyndon B. Johnson

Population: 186,537,737
Life expectancy: 70.1 years

Dow-Jones
High: 767
Low: 723

Federal spending: $106.82 billion
Federal debt: $302.9 billion
Inflation: 0.4%
Consumer Price Index: 30.2
Unemployment: 6.7%

Cost of a new home: $18,200.00
Cost of a first-class stamp: $0.04
Cost of a gallon of regular gas: $0.31
Cost of a dozen eggs: $0.54
Cost of a gallon of Milk: $0.49

In the News in 1962:

President Kennedy Orders Blockade of Cuba to Prevent Soviet Missile Deployment
JFK Orders Total Ban On Cuban Products
John Glenn First American to Orbit Earth, 3 Revolutions
Federal Troops Go To U. of Mississippi To Register First Black, James Meredith
Marilyn Monroe Dies of Over Dose
U-2 Pilot Gary Powers Traded For Spymaster Rudolf Abel
Adolf Eichman Hanged in Jerusalem
Author William Faulkner dies.
Mariner II is first interplanetary probe, goes around Venus
My Fair Lady, Longest running musical closes after 2,717 performances
Diet Right, Polaroid color film, and “Tab” are new products
Wilt Chamberlain scores 100 points In one game
Douglas Edwards, CBS evening news, is replaced by Walter Cronkite
The “Breakfast At Tiffany’s ” look is in fashion
